Death of Ryan Anthony

The death has been announced of the inspirational trumpet player Ryan Anthony.

Ryan Anthony
  Ryan was the inspiration behind the Cancer Blows initiative

The brass world has been saddened to hear of the death of the inspirational trumpet player Ryan Anthony.

It was announced that he passed away on Tuesday June 23rd at the age of just 51.

The simple statement posted on the Cancer Blows Facebook page read as follows:

It is with great sadness that we announce that Ryan Anthony, our beloved father, son, husband, brother and inspiration, passed away this morning.

We are blessed that so many of you have traveled this long and difficult journey with us. Your prayers and support lifted all of us, but especially Ryan, and inspired him to continue to fight every day.

Please keep his family in your prayers. Ryan leaves behind two children, Elizabeth (Lili) and Rowan; his wife, Niki; mother Ruby Styler and step-father, Stan Styler; father, Roy Anthony and step-mother, Cathi Anthony and his brother and sister-in-law, R.B. and Shannon Anthony along with many other extended family, adopted family, dear friends and "brothers".

We do not have service information at this time but, due to COVID restrictions, it will be a small service. Later, when we're able to safely gather again and make music we will properly honor his memory together.

In lieu of flowers, Ryan asked that donations be made to CancerBlows and The Ryan Anthony Foundation.
